About 34 Engadine Close
34 Engadine Close is a two-bedroom mid-terrace house in Croydon (CR0 5UU). It has a recorded floor area of 82 m² (around 883 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1976-1982 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(February 2021) shows a D (score 64),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in November 2008 the rating was F, the property has climbed 2 bands since. Between certificates, wall efficiency went from Poor to Average, window efficiency went from Poor to Good and hot-water efficiency went from Very Poor to Poor.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 79). Main heating runs on electricity.
Most recent transfer was September 2025 at £335,000 — fresh data. Across 1997–2025, sale prices on this property compounded at 5.4%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£369,000 is 10.1% above the 2025 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£380/sq ft) was about 54.5% above the typical sold price in the postcode. One planning record on file: tree works refused in 2004.
